Silicone Manufacturing Landscape in Denmark

Navigating the intersection of sustainability and high-tech rubber extrusion in the Nordic region.

Denmark's manufacturing sector is characterized by a profound commitment to green energy and stringent environmental regulations. In the rubber and plastics industry, there is a significant shift toward materials that minimize carbon footprints while maintaining extreme durability against the harsh, humid North Sea climate, making Extruded Silicone Tube a preferred choice for industrial sealing.

The local market is heavily driven by the Life Science cluster in Medicon Valley. This high concentration of biotech and pharmaceutical companies creates a surge in demand for specialized Food-Grade Silicone Tube and medical components that comply with REACH and FDA standards to ensure zero contamination in sterile processing.

Furthermore, the Danish architectural focus on energy efficiency has increased the adoption of high-performance Silicone Door Strip systems. These components are critical for maintaining thermal insulation in modern Danish buildings, reducing energy loss during cold winters.

Evolution of Silicone Extrusion Technology

From basic rubber seals to smart, biocompatible polymer engineering.

Market Development History

In the early 2000s, the Danish rubber industry relied primarily on EPDM and PVC. However, by 2010, the transition toward high-consistency rubber (HCR) allowed for the production of more precise Extruded Silicone Tube, providing better thermal stability for the region's growing food processing industry.

Between 2015 and 2020, the integration of Liquid Silicone Rubber (LSR) injection molding combined with precision extrusion enabled the creation of complex geometries. This era saw the rise of the Silicone Straw as a sustainable alternative to single-use plastics, aligning with Denmark's aggressive plastic-reduction policies.

Today, the industry has entered the era of "Smart Materials," where silicone is engineered with antimicrobial properties and enhanced tensile strength, specifically for the demanding requirements of the Danish medical device ecosystem.

Do your Medical-Grade Silicone Tubes comply with EU MDR regulations?

Yes, all our medical components are manufactured in ISO 13485 certified facilities and meet the biocompatibility requirements of the EU Medical Device Regulation (MDR).

Can Extruded Silicone Tubes withstand the temperature fluctuations of Danish winters?

Absolutely. Our silicone materials maintain flexibility and sealing integrity from -60°C to +230°C, making them ideal for outdoor Danish industrial use.

Are your Food-Grade Silicone Tubes suitable for the Danish dairy industry?

Yes, they are FDA and LFGB compliant, ensuring they are non-toxic, odorless, and resistant to the rigorous CIP (Clean-in-Place) processes used in dairy production.

How do Silicone Door Strips improve energy efficiency in Nordic buildings?

Our door strips provide an airtight seal that significantly reduces drafts and heat loss, helping buildings achieve higher energy ratings (BR18) common in Denmark.

What is the lifespan of a reusable Silicone Straw in commercial use?

Depending on the grade, our silicone straws are designed for hundreds of autoclave or dishwasher cycles without degrading or leaching chemicals.
